Notice on safety
This equipment is built in accordance with the requirements of the applicable international safety standards.
These safety standards impose important requirements on the use of safety critical components, materials
and insulation, in order to protect the user or operator against risk of electric shock and energy hazard and
having access to live parts. Safety standards also impose limits to the internal and external temperature rises,
radiation levels, mechanical stability and strength, enclosure construction and protection against the risk of
fire. Simulated single fault condition testing ensures the safety of the equipment to the user even when the
equipment's normal operation fails.
Laser safety precautions
This product is classified as Class 1 Laser Product-Risk Group 2 of IEC 60825-1:2014 and also complies with
21 CFR 1040.10 and 1040.11 as a Risk Group 2, LIP ( Laser Illuminated Projector) as defined in IEC 62471-5:
Ed.1.0. For more information see Laser Notice No. 57, dated May 8, 2019.
To ensure safety operation, read all laser safety precautions before installing and operating the projector.
According to IEC 60825-1:2014 and IEC 62471:2006, this projector may become CLASS 1 LASER
PRODUCT - RISK GROUP 3 product when installed with G-lens (throw ratio 2.90-5.50).
To ensure safety operation, read all laser safety precautions before installing or operating the projector.
